Output 184ba4a589616e26b7e8ddf4adb1aeb230a2c5e750a42a3d2558fdfc913e9046:1

value
2752694739
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e91ef1b8c932e9ff84efc16198dd6ae05d30c0dc OP_EQUALVERIFY OP_CHECKSIG
address
1NFdWjryTStgVPLCNnUNxtC3MSFcTpTz8b
transaction
184ba4a589616e26b7e8ddf4adb1aeb230a2c5e750a42a3d2558fdfc913e9046
spent
true